St. Peter managed to slip by Marshall the last time these teams faced off, but didn't have those same answers this time around. The Saints came up short against the Tigers on Tuesday, falling 10-3. The Saints have now taken an 'L' in back-to-back games.
St. Peter's loss dropped their record down to 1-3. As for Marshall, the win keeps them at an undefeated 5-0.
St. Peter has already played their next matchup, a 9-6 victory against Waseca on the 16th. As for Marshall, they are taking a road trip to square off against Andover at 5:00 p.m. on Friday.
